Since we opened our doors in 1989 many things have changed; we’ve updated the menus, undergone a renovation, and added more staff to our Basta family. Still, our commitment to fresh, authentic Italian food has always been the same. In fact, we work to improve each and every day to continually dazzle our guests. So whether you enjoy our fresh, hand-cut pasta, local day-caught seafood, a signature veal chop or a Neapolitan pizza from Rhode Island’s first-ever VPN certified restaurant, we are sure you will never have “enough” of Basta!

Italian classics, including pizzas from a wood-fired oven, in stylish quarters with outdoor seating.
